All Ostermill services pin direct dependencies to exact versions; transitive deps are locked via the generated manifest. Unpinned ranges fail CI. Exceptions require release-manager approval and expire after one cycle. Quotas exist to keep the exception queue manageable and to cap how stale a pin may get before forced upgrade. The enforced limits are configured as follows.

limits module of fajep-yagug:
QUOTAS = {
    "noveth": 193,
    "briix": 669,
    "gilok": 756,
    "tamvan": 569,
    "kasox": 545,
    "soriel": 1015,
    "gorius": 740,
}

Handover: stale-cache postmortem on Quillbeam's pricing service. Root cause: TTL never refreshed after the failover in the Drossel cluster. Fix shipped; invalidation now keyed on upstream version. Marek owns the follow-up alert. Dashboards look clean for 48h. For the sync, note we bumped eviction thresholds and pinned replica counts. Current service configuration values are as follows.

config for fajop-bahop:
[sorion]
port = 3306
region = west-1
host = sorion.merlaqforge.example
team = wenael
timeout_ms = 500
retries = 3

## Building Access — Spares Room (Hullbrook Annex)

Contractors: the spare hardware room is down the east corridor on the ground floor, third door on the left. Sign in at the front desk first and grab a visitor lanyard. Anything you take out, jot it in the blue logbook — yes, even the little stuff. The door self-locks, so don't wedge it. To get in, punch in the code below.

staff pass of hagug-taguf = bdg-HJ-9